Set in the early 18th century, the story follows Sir Edward Mauley, a dwarf who becomes a recluse after a tragic betrayal by his friend Richard Vere. While living incognito as Elshender the Recluse, he is perceived as a supernatural figure due to his strength and medical knowledge. The narrative intertwines Mauley's fate with that of Vere's daughter, Isabella, who seeks his help against her father's oppressive plans. As Mauley intervenes to prevent Isabella's unwanted marriage, he ultimately reveals his identity and fortune, leaving behind a lingering mystery about his fate.
